Understanding the Core Concept

Sextants and tide charts are both essential instruments in maritime navigation, used historically and in modern times to determine position at sea. A sextant measures the angle between two celestial bodies to calculate latitude, while tide charts predict tidal movements critical for safe passage through shallow waters. When a crossword clue asks for something "like" these tools, it is seeking a broader category or related term — often a synonym or category name. In this case, the answer typically revolves around navigation tools or nautical instruments.

The Science Behind Navigation Tools

Sextants operate on the principle of angle measurement, using mirrors and lenses to align celestial bodies with the horizon. The resulting angle, known as the altitude, is then converted into positional data using Nautical Almanac tables. Tide charts, on the other hand, are based on tidal prediction models that account for lunar and solar gravitational influences, as well as local bathymetry.

1. What is a sextant used for?

A sextant is used to measure the angle between a celestial body and the horizon, helping determine latitude during navigation.

2. Why are tide charts important?

Tide charts predict the timing and height of tides, crucial for safe navigation, especially in shallow or rocky coastal areas Still holds up..
